Template:CharacterSheet Tails Doll is an artificial copy of Tails created by Doctor Ivo "Eggman" Robotnik, and appears as an unlockable character in Sonic R. One of the Doctor's more unusual creations, Tails Doll was allegedly constructed "to catch Sonic unawares". Aside from the red, gem-like power / control module dangling above its head, the Tails Doll is simply a stuffed animal.
Sonic Channel featured Japanese language profiles of the Sonic R characters; translated, Tails Doll's is as follows:
“ | Tails Doll As a last resort, Eggman manufactured this to catch Sonic unprepared. This, except for the power plant embedded in its head, is a mere stuffed animal, whose meager form nevertheless exhibits considerable ability in races due to its lightweight design. Still, it is also able to float in the air for a long time. [Appearance requirements] Collect 5 tokens in Radical City in Grand Prix mode and finish better than fourth place to begin a one-on-one match with Tails doll. Win this race and Tails doll will become a possible choice on the character select screen. Key Advice:

Tails Doll has poor handling, average acceleration and average top speed. Its jumping abilities are quirky; it cannot jump very high, but is able to float for prolonged periods. Along with Metal Sonic and Metal Knuckles, Tails Doll completes Sonic R's set of artificial copies for Team Sonic. The doll's debut is his only appearence to date.
Trivia
- Similar-looking dolls appear along with Sonic dolls and Knuckles dolls in Sonic Adventure DX: Director's Cut as targets in E-102's first level, although these Tails dolls are inanimate and have no red jewels.
- The red power gem dangling over Tails Doll's head is similar to the jewels which power the Ghost-series robots in Sonic Rush Adventure.
- Tails Doll was most likely created by Traveller's Tales, the third-party team that worked on Sonic R.
- Tails Doll has a small following among Sonic fans due to its supposed "creepy" look in comparison to the other robotic counterparts in the game, starting an urban legend known as the "Tails Doll curse".
- Tails Doll is considered the most difficult of Sonic R's unlockable characters with which to beat Super Sonic in a race.
